Thales Australia is a premier provider of systems, products and services in the defence, security and civil markets in Australia and throughout the world. The Thales Australia AWS business offers ship repair, maintenance and asset management / in-service support capabilities for commercial and naval ships in Australia. The business also offers the provision of docking, reticulated services and facility maintenance within Garden Island.

Opportunity for a Chief Electrician to join our Above Water Systems Business based in Garden Island. You will work with the AWS Team to ensure Electrical compliance requirements are met in accordance with The Safe Work Australia Code of Practice for Managing Electrical Risks in the Workplace and referred to state Regulations/Acts/Legislation.

You will also be responsible for delivery of Electrical maintenance and installation tasks and lead and manage the electrical team ensuring safe, efficient and effective work practices are maintained whilst driving continuous improvement.

Duties will include;

  • Ensure all Electrical work undertaken across AWS sites is conducted in accordance with The Safe Work Australia Code of Practice for Managing Electrical Risks in the Workplace and state regulations

  • Ensure OQE records are up to date and stored for future reference for all Electrical work undertaken Ensure all relevant/mandatory details are captured on OQE.

  • Managing teams of supervisors, tradespeople and trades assistants to delivery maintenance and installation tasks on vessels and facilities.

  • Ongoing Employee procedure training / refreshers

  • Conduct site Audits ensuring compliance to the requirements of the Managing Electrical Risks in the Workplace Code of Practice and state regulations

  • Monitor compliance with scheduled audits/improvements

  • Ensure electrical team resources meet workload demand with the required competencies and qualifications

About you:

  • Highly effective leadership skills

  • Electrical Trade qualified holding a current Electrical Licence as a nominated qualified supervisor

  • Hold an Electrical Contractor’s Licence

  • Demonstrated strong knowledge of requirements as per applicable Australian Standards

  • Ability to read/interpret electrical drawings and communicate requirements to various stakeholders
